Drunken driver arrested after near-miss with squad car, Wauwatosa police say

Oct. 16, 2013

A man was arrested for drunken driving after veering into oncoming traffic, nearly hitting a Wauwatosa squad car head-on at 2:16 a.m. Oct. 2, police said.

According to the Wauwatosa police report:

When pulled over, the man said his passengers had goaded him into making the pass in the construction zone of the 9800 block of West Capitol Drive. According to him, they were calling his car weak and he wanted to show them his black Cadillac "wasn't no weak car."

He was arrested for drunken driving after failing sobriety tests. He was on parole for a 1999 armed robbery and recklessly endangering safety conviction.
